The Murry Foundation
The Murry foundation is a non for profit, non salary taking organization.
Its founder and Chairman is Mr Adam Murry. Its main objectives are constructing
and maintaining orphan children schools and land acquisitions around
the world. In September 2006, The Murry Foundation was established as
only one of a handful of internationally recognized and respected institutions
in Nepal and subsequently through its partner charity, The Bill Jordan
Foundation for Wildlife (registered charity number 1109575), received
the highest award for the best wildlife conservation organization. The
Murry Foundation also provides help to orphaned children by building
education centres, and funds rural, sustainable development, enabling
the people to build their economy in a manner that respects the wildlife
and protects the habitat. The investment in children will provide hope
and education to communities that would have never dreamed was possible.
A specially designed curriculum will ensure that generations to come
will understand the value of their environment.
